26-01-06, 19:37 | # 1 |
חבר מתקדם
|
תיכנות בשפת סי
מה לא טוב פה
main() { int magic =123,guess; guess=getnum(); if (guess==magic) { printf("Right"); printf("%d is the magic number",magic); } else { printf("Wrong"); if(guess > magic) printf("too high"); else printf("too low"); } } |
26-01-06, 19:42 | # 2 |
חבר מתקדם
|
לא רשמת טוב את התוכנית בכלל
ולמעלה אתה צריך לרשום void main() { () בצד ההפוך פשוט מאוד לא יצא טוב לרשום כאן} |
26-01-06, 19:45 | # 3 |
הוסטסניון
|
בחית פעם הבאה תעשה עם
PHP קוד:
|
26-01-06, 20:46 | # 4 |
חבר מתקדם
|
בדקתי וגם זה לא טוב
|
26-01-06, 20:48 | # 5 |
חבר פורום
|
אופק ידידי,
יש לך עוד הרבה מה ללמוד בתיכנות בסביבת סי. אם תצטרך עזרה פה ושם אתה מוזמן ליצור עימי קשר בפרטי מכיוון שאני מתכנת בשפת סי. |
26-01-06, 20:51 | # 6 |
תודה על תרומתך!
|
איזה שגיאה אתה מקבל?
באיזה קומפיילר אתה משתמש? האם הפונקציה getnum() אכן קיימת? |
26-01-06, 21:01 | # 7 |
משתמש - היכל התהילה
|
הפונקציה קיימת אין ספק... אבל אני לא זוכר שיש ספריה בVISUAL C++ 6.0 שמכילה את הפונקציה הנ"ל.
יבגני |
27-01-06, 14:07 | # 8 |
חבר מתקדם
|
microsoft visual c
microsoft visual c
זה הקומפיילר |
27-01-06, 19:26 | # 9 |
דוגמן הבית השמן
תודה על תרומתך :) |
לא הבנתי איך אתה מנסה להכניס למשתמש מסוג מספר שלם ערך של פסיק ואותיות..
__________________
בברכה, עידן בן אור |
27-01-06, 19:38 | # 10 | |
הנהלת הפורום לשעבר
|
ציטוט:
קוד:
main() { int magic =123,guess; guess=getnum(); if (guess==magic) { printf("Right"); printf("%d is the magic number",magic); } else { printf("Wrong"); if(guess > magic) printf("too high"); else printf("too low"); } } אם זה היה כתוב ככה: קוד:
int magic ="123,guess"; |
|
חברים פעילים הצופים באשכול זה: 1 (0 חברים ו- 1 אורחים) | |
|
|